Full Description
A desk-based assessment and walkover survey carried out by GUARD Archaeology in March 2021 over four areas ahead of proposed woodland creation. Within Area C this identified a single archaeological feature (NO17SE0020). See also NO17SE0017 (Areas A and B) and NO17SE0019 (Area D).
